Summary/Abstract: The customs of the pedagogical practice, as well as the professional practice, can be talked about indefinitely and is dependent on the school from which the specialist comes, or his professional experiences. It is important to always keep in mind the principles of professional singing, namely, to be able to sing effortless throughout the vocal score and to keep the voice young and beautiful for at least 25 years. Voice broadcasting is a custom that is often based on subjective information, even though it refers to the way in which sound is produced and should be based on scientific information. Breathing, though, less affected by subjectivism, tends to be caught in the whirl of circumstantial information. Similarly, sound support, mouth opening and head position on acute notes have their own, more or less justified, customs. The conclusion that is necessitated following the presentation of some customs ubiquitous in pedagogical singing practice is that the correct translation and motivation based on thorough study of each expression and applying scientifically methods is essential.
